以太坊作为智能合约平台,其生态的繁荣与网络拥堵、高昂Gas费的矛盾始终存在。为了解决这一“不可能三角”中的扩容难题,Layer 2二层扩容方案应运而生。在诸多L2方案中,Rollup技术已成为市场公认的主流方向,其中ZK Rollup(零知识汇总)因其独特的技术架构和密码学特性,被广泛视为以太坊扩容的“终极解决方案”。本文将深入剖析ZK Rollup的技术原理,系统阐述其在安全性、效率及可扩展性方面的独特优势,并展望其在不断演进的以太坊生态中的核心地位。

理解ZK Rollup
要透彻理解ZK Rollup,需要将其拆解为“ZK”和“Rollup”两个核心概念。
Rollup:链下打包,批量上链。 Rollup的基本思想是将大量交易在链下打包成一个批次,经过压缩处理后,只将少量汇总数据提交到以太坊主网。ZK Rollup可以将数千笔交易打包成一个批次,然后在主网上只提交最少的汇总数据和加密证明。这种机制大幅减少了主链需要处理的数据量,从而显著降低每笔交易的Gas费用。
ZK:零知识证明——密码学的魔法。 零知识证明是一种密码学技术,其核心在于:证明者可以在不透露任何实质信息的前提下,向验证者证明某个论断为真。ZK Rollup利用这一技术,将链下批处理的交易打包生成一个有效性证明(Validity Proof),提交到以太坊主网。主网只需要验证这个简短的数学证明即可确认整批交易的有效性,无需逐笔重新执行所有交易。
值得注意的是,当前绝大多数ZK Rollup主要应用了零知识证明的“完备性”与“健全性”特性来实现计算压缩——即证明交易处理结果是正确的,而用户的交易信息本身在链上仍然是公开可查的。这意味着ZK Rollup在现阶段的核心价值在于扩容,而非隐私保护(虽然隐私保护是ZK技术的另一重要应用方向)。
ZK Rollup的运行架构由两部分组成:部署在以太坊上的智能合约——包括存储汇总区块、跟踪存款的主合约和验证零知识证明的验证者合约,以及一个独立于以太坊虚拟机(EVM)运行的链下虚拟机,负责执行交易和管理状态存储。这一架构确保ZK Rollup在链下完成繁重的计算工作,同时依托以太坊主网提供最终的安全性保障。

ZK Rollup的核心技术优势
1. 即时最终性与快速资金提取
ZK Rollup最显著的优势在于其交易最终确认的即时性。由于每笔交易都附有经过数学验证的有效性证明,主网一旦验证通过,交易即被视为最终确认。这意味着用户将资金从ZK Rollup提取回以太坊主网时无需等待任何挑战期。
相比之下,Optimistic Rollup(乐观汇总)默认假设所有交易有效,但设置有约7天的挑战窗口期。在这段时间内,任何人都可以对可疑交易提出欺诈证明挑战。这意味着用户提取资产需要等待整整一周才能完成。对于高频交易者、做市商和DeFi用户而言,ZK Rollup的即时提款体验是颠覆性的改善。
2. 更高的安全性与密码学保证
Optimistic Rollup的安全性依赖于一个关键假设:至少有一个诚实的观察者会在挑战期内发现并举报欺诈交易。如果所有观察者都被贿赂或失察,恶意交易就有可能不被发现。
ZK Rollup从根本上消除了这一假设。每一笔交易都经过密码学验证,有效性证明本身就是不可篡改的数学保证。ZK Rollup的安全性不依赖于任何第三方行为者的诚实性,只依赖于零知识证明系统本身的密码学强度。正如有分析所指出的,“ZK Rollup就是安全性天花板”——它不需要信任假设,只依赖数学。
3. 卓越的扩容潜力与成本优势
ZK Rollup通过压缩技术显著减少上链数据量。例如,用索引代替完整地址可以节省28字节的数据。数据压缩直接降低了Rollup向主网提交数据的成本,而这部分成本是用户支付Gas费的主要来源。
根据以太坊官方路线图的预测,当前Rollup的费用已经比以太坊主网便宜约5到20倍,而ZK Rollup即将将费用再降低约40到100倍。随着Proto-Danksharding等数据可用性升级的推进,未来还可以实现额外100到1000倍的扩容,最终让用户享受到每笔交易低于0.001美元的费用。
4. 跨应用的可组合性与无缝交互
ZK Rollup的另一个被低估的优势在于其跨应用的可组合性。所有在同一个ZK Rollup网络内构建的应用程序可以像在以太坊主网上一样直接交互,无需经过复杂的跨链桥接。这一特性对于复杂的DeFi协议聚合、闪电贷等高级金融操作至关重要,是构建繁荣生态的基础条件。
与Optimistic Rollup的深度对比
当前Layer 2领域主要由两种Rollup方案主导:Optimistic Rollup和ZK Rollup。二者的核心区别在于验证逻辑的范式选择。
| 对比维度 | ZK Rollup | Optimistic Rollup |
|---|---|---|
| 验证机制 | 每笔交易附带密码学证明 | 默认信任,欺诈证明挑战 |
| 提款等待期 | 即时(验证后即刻提取) | 约7天(挑战窗口) |
| 安全性基础 | 密码学(无需信任假设) | 经济激励(依赖挑战者) |
| EVM兼容性 | 较复杂,正在快速完善 | 成熟,直接兼容Solidity |
| 开发生态成熟度 | 较新,仍在扩展中 | 成熟,Arbitrum/Optimism主导 |
| 隐私保护潜力 | 有天然的隐私扩展能力 | 有限 |
Optimistic Rollup的优势在于其成熟的开发生态和直接的EVM兼容性。开发者可以几乎不加修改地将现有的以太坊智能合约部署到Arbitrum或Optimism上,这使得它们在早期获得了广泛的采用。ZK Rollup在这方面曾经面临“EVM兼容性”的难题——StarkNet使用Cairo语言,zkSync Era虽然支持Solidity但有功能限制,Scroll则需要开发者学习新的编程范式。

然而,这一差距正在迅速缩小。随着zkEVM(零知识以太坊虚拟机)技术的突破,Polygon zkEVM、zkSync Era和Scroll等主流ZK Rollup项目都在竞相实现不同程度的EVM兼容性。其中,Polygon zkEVM已经实现了完全EVM兼容,开发者可以在其上部署任何以太坊智能合约而无需修改代码。
主流ZK Rollup项目与生态格局
当前ZK Rollup赛道呈现“四大天王”领跑、多元项目并进的格局。StarkNet、zkSync、Polygon zkEVM和Scroll被公认为最具影响力的四个ZK Rollup项目,它们各自采用了不同的技术路径,争夺成为最兼容以太坊虚拟机的王者。
zkSync Era由Matter Labs开发,是当前最兼容以太坊的ZK Rollup解决方案之一。其总锁仓价值(TVL)达到约5.55亿美元,支持多种编程语言,并引入了账户抽象功能,用户可以使用任何ERC20代币支付Gas费。
StarkNet采用STARK证明而非SNARK证明,其最大特点是抗量子攻击且无需可信设置,在安全性上更为保守和可靠。虽然STARK证明生成的证明体积更大,但其理论安全性更强。StarkNet使用Cairo虚拟机架构和Cairo语言,开发门槛相对较高,但适合高吞吐量的复杂应用场景。
Polygon zkEVM依托Polygon庞大的生态体系,是第一个在市场上实现完全EVM兼容的ZK Rollup项目之一。Polygon zkEVM采用SNARK+STARK的混合证明方案,在安全性与证明生成速度之间取得了良好的平衡。其TVL约为1.15亿美元,开发者友好度较高。
Scroll致力于实现字节码级别的完全EVM兼容,为开发者提供最顺畅的合约迁移路径。Scroll主打高吞吐量和低延迟,虽然TVL相对较小(约6300万美元)且尚未发币,但其技术路线备受关注。
此外,Taiko作为首个“Based Rollup”项目,采用让以太坊L1做排序器的创新设计,有效解决了传统Rollup依赖中心化序列器的风险,值得重点关注。Manta Pacific则聚焦隐私DeFi领域,TVL高达8.51亿美元,展现了ZK技术在隐私保护方向的巨大潜力。
